SANLAM PRIME GROWTH TRUST


Type of fund

General equity fund suitable for investors with a general knowledge of shares and the market willing to accept a slightly higher risk and return potential.

It has a well-spread portfolio of shares including second liners with a high-growth potential.

The fund is aimed at healthy capital growth and its risk profile is therefore slightly higher than Sanlam's other general equity trusts.

Formation date: July 1969

Number of investors: 79 860 (12/95)

Composition of portfolio on 31/3/95

Liquid assets: 6,4%

Mining Houses & holdings 16,1%

Other mining 4,0%

Industrials 64,2%

Other Securities 9,3%

Number of holdings: 66

Income and Investment

Income declared: 31 March and 30 September

Income payment: Last Wednesday in April and October

Minimum lump-sum investment: R500
